MySQL如何用limit控制显示权限
时间: 2023-06-15 20:07:07 浏览: 140
在 MySQL 中,可以使用 `LIMIT` 语句来限制查询结果集的行数。这个功能可以用来控制显示权限。
例如,如果你想要从一个表中只显示前 10 行的数据,可以使用以下语句:
```
SELECT * FROM table_name LIMIT 10;
```
如果你想要从第 20 行开始显示 10 行数据,可以使用以下语句:
```
SELECT * FROM table_name LIMIT 20, 10;
```
这个语句中的第一个参数表示结果集的偏移量,也就是从哪一行开始显示数据,第二个参数表示要显示的行数。
在应用程序中,你可以根据用户的权限,动态生成 SQL 语句,来控制显示的行数和起始行数。这样可以确保用户只能看到他们有权限访问的数据。
相关问题
mysql如何查看open_files_limit参数
您可以使用以下命令来查看MySQL的open_files_limit参数:
```
SHOW VARIABLES LIKE 'open_files_limit';
```
这将显示当前的open_files_limit参数值。注意,如果您没有适当的权限,可能无法查看该参数。
阅读全文